Capcom may have decided not to include a 'delete save' function in Resident Evil: The Mercenaries 3D - and stirred up a royal sh*t storm in the process - but there is apparently a way to erase the cart after all.

Unfortunately, there's no magic button code or anything as simple as that. But there is an adaptor, called the NDS Adaptor Plus, that'll do the trick, according to Siliconera.

It costs around $40 and is a small device designed to back up your DS and 3DS save files to PC. It's not the most ideal solution, but a solution it is if you ever want to start afresh.

Like scorned boy, Capcom has said it's unlikely to repeat a permanent save strategy again.
